The battle wages on for toy soldiers

They were meant to fill the gap left by the demise of Action Man. They were meant to raise the profile of the Armed Forces. Instead the new range of model toy soldiers, marketed by Character Group under the aegis of the MoD, have come in for a load of complaints as being too white, too male and too macho - definitely not sort of role models suitable for boys in today's Britain.
Back in January when the new range of toy soldiers was launched I warned there might be trouble from the pc brigade and indeed it is rather surprising that in these bright New Labour days the manufacturers didn't produce models that better reflected Britain's wonderful multicultural and diverse society.
